chiark / gitweb /
except named exception handling
[fdroidserver.git] / fdroidserver / metadata.py
index a200d3fd41c195b6f893d51c58afd5dded69e31f..e42ca169f88a19e343a0a37035ca27ad70677a39 100644 (file)
@@ -466,7 +466,8 @@ valuetypes = {
                    []),
 
     FieldValidator("Anti-Feature",
-                   ["Ads", "Tracking", "NonFreeNet", "NonFreeDep", "NonFreeAdd", "UpstreamNonFree"], ',',
+                   ["Ads", "Tracking", "NonFreeNet", "NonFreeDep", "NonFreeAdd",
+                       "UpstreamNonFree", "NonFreeAssets"], ',',
                    ["AntiFeatures"],
                    []),
 
@@ -799,7 +800,7 @@ def read_metadata(xref=True):
         for appid, app in apps.iteritems():
             try:
                 description_html(app.Description, linkres)
-            except MetaDataException, e:
+            except MetaDataException as e:
                 raise MetaDataException("Problem with description of " + appid +
                                         " - " + str(e))